Looking for a scope for my Remington 700 SPS Tactical in .308. This rifle will be for shooting steel out to 1K and some precision rifle courses. Looking for a MIL/MIL setup in the $1500-$2000 range. The Vortex Razor HD has caught my eye and seems to have a lot of nice features. I like nightforce a lot but first focal plane models are probably a tad out of my price range. First focal is not absolutely necessary but would be nice. Anyone have any experience with the vortex? Anything else i should be looking at in this price range with these specs. Razor 5-20 is a very good scope in that price range and as you stated has a lot of good features from reticles to zero stop and even the clickless zeroing which I really like. Being able to get a perfect zero is a very nice option to have. Give Scott at Liberty Optics a call and tell him you are a Hide member and see what he can do for price. Another vote for the SWFA SS 5-20. I'm a huge fan of them. I have used the Razor and they are good scopes and built well, but I had one complaint with the scope that I couldn't look past (literally and figuratively). I've had the SS 5-20 since and have been very pleased all around.
